* * $Id: fzocvfai.inc,v 1.1.1.1 1996/03/06 10:47:10 mclareni Exp $ * * $Log: fzocvfai.inc,v $ * Revision 1.1.1.1 1996/03/06 10:47:10 mclareni * Zebra * * * * fzocvfai.inc * #if defined(CERNLIB_QMCRY) C-- Cray B + F : copy as is, clear left half-word C- First, check bits lost C DO 104 J=1,NWDO C IF (SHIFTR(MS(JMS+J),32).NE.0) GO TO 105 C 104 CONTINUE C GO TO 106 C C- Conversion problem C 105 IFOCON(1) = ITYPE C IFOCON(2) = JMS + J C IFOCON(3) = MS(JMS+J) C- Copy right halves only 106 DO 107 J=1,NWDO 107 MT(JMT+J) = MS(JMS+J) .AND. 37777777777B JMT = JMT + NWDO JMS = JMS + NWDO #elif (defined(CERNLIB_QMCV64))&&(!defined(CERNLIB_QIEEE)) C- Copy right halves only 106 DO 107 J=1,NWDO 107 MT(JMT+J) = MS(JMS+J) .AND. 'FFFFFFFF'X JMT = JMT + NWDO JMS = JMS + NWDO #elif 1 CALL UCOPY (MS(JMS+1),MT(JMT+1),NWDO) JMT = JMT + NWDO JMS = JMS + NWDO #endif